MULTIRANGE is a standard SAP Structure so does not store data like a database table does. It can be used to define the fields of other actual tables or to process "Structure for Cross-field RANGES Tables" Information within sap ABAP programs. This is done by declaring abap internal tables, work areas or database tables based on this Structure. These can then be used to store and process the required data appropriately. i.e. DATA: wa_MULTIRANGE TYPE MULTIRANGE.
The MULTIRANGE table consists of various fields, each holding specific information or linking keys about Structure for Cross-field RANGES Tables data available in SAP. These include SIGN (ABAP: ID: I/E (include/exclude values)), OPTION (Relational Operator), LOW (Value of any chosen local field), HIGH (Value of any chosen local field)...
